summaryrefslogtreecommitdiffstats
path: root/roles/openshift_logging_elasticsearch
Commit message (Collapse)AuthorAgeFilesLines
* Merge pull request #5766 from jcantrill/1489498_preserve_replica_countScott Dodson2017-10-201-2/+6
|\ | | | | bug 1489498. preserve replica and shard settings
| * bug 1489498. preserve replica and shard settingsJeff Cantrill2017-10-171-2/+6
| |
* | Reverting proxy image version to v1.0.0 to pass CIEric Wolinetz2017-10-161-1/+1
| |
* | Making travis happyEric Wolinetz2017-10-161-83/+83
| |
* | Updating pattern for elasticsearch_proxy imagesEric Wolinetz2017-10-134-3/+17
| |
* | Updating ES proxy image prefix and version to match other componentsEric Wolinetz2017-10-133-4/+6
|/
* Merge pull request #5637 from wozniakjan/1496271_fixOpenShift Merge Robot2017-10-053-2/+9
|\ | | | | | | | | | | | | | | | | | | | | | | | | | | | | Automatic merge from submit-queue. Bug 1496271 - Perserve SCC for ES local persistent storage ES can be modified to use node local persistent storage. This requires changing SCC and is described in docs: https://docs.openshift.com/container-platform/3.6/install_config/aggregate_logging.html During an upgrade, SCC defined by the user is ignored. This fix fetches SCC user defined as a fact and adds it to the ES DC which is later used. Also includes cherrypicked fix for - Bug 1482661 - Preserve ES dc nodeSelector and supplementalGroups cc @jcantrill
| * Bug 1496271 - Perserve SCC for ES local persistent storageJeff Cantrill2017-10-032-0/+4
| | | | | | | | | | | | | | | | | | | | ES can be modified to use node local persistent storage. This requires changing SCC and is described in docs: https://docs.openshift.com/container-platform/3.6/install_config/aggregate_logging.html During an upgrade, SCC defined by the user is ignored. This fix fetches SCC user defined as a fact and adds it to the ES DC which is later used.
| * bug 1482661. Preserve ES dc nodeSelector and supplementalGroupsJeff Cantrill2017-09-293-2/+5
| | | | | | | | (cherry picked from commit 601e35cbf4410972c7fa0a1d3d5c6327b82353ac)
* | Merge pull request #5564 from jcantrill/es_promOpenShift Merge Robot2017-10-054-2/+138
|\ \ | | | | | | | | | | | | | | | | | | Automatic merge from submit-queue. Add logging es prometheus endpoint This PR adds changes to add a prometheus endpoint to the logging elasticsearch pod
| * | Add logging es prometheus endpointJeff Cantrill2017-10-034-2/+138
| |/
* / logging: honor openshift_logging_es_cpu_limitJan Wozniak2017-10-021-1/+1
|/ | | | | | | | | | | | | | | PR https://github.com/openshift/openshift-ansible/pull/3509 has removed any usage of `openshift_logging_es_cpu_limit`. Currently, the `openshift_logging_elasticsearch_cpu_limit` is either default '1000m' or derived from `openshift_logging_es_ops_cpu_limit` but if user sets the `openshift_logging_es_cpu_limit` in the inventory as documented, its value is ignored. This PR fixes the issue by trying to set openshift_logging_elasticsearch_cpu_limit=openshift_logging_es_cpu_limit And including the role as -ops overrides this setting.
* Merge pull request #5289 from jcantrill/1487573_fix_allowed_es_versionOpenShift Bot2017-09-081-2/+2
|\ | | | | Merged by openshift-bot
| * bug 1487573. Bump the allowed ES versionsJeff Cantrill2017-09-011-2/+2
| |
* | Merge pull request #5209 from wozniakjan/logging_es_probeOpenShift Bot2017-09-072-1/+15
|\ \ | | | | | | Merged by openshift-bot
| * | elasticsearch: reintroduce readiness probeJan Wozniak2017-08-292-1/+15
| | |
* | | logging set memory request to limitJeff Cantrill2017-08-301-1/+1
| |/ |/|
* | Revert "logging set memory request to limit"Scott Dodson2017-08-291-1/+1
| |
* | Merge pull request #5119 from jcantrill/logging_memory_same_as_limitScott Dodson2017-08-291-1/+1
|\ \ | | | | | | logging set memory request to limit
| * | logging set memory request to limitJeff Cantrill2017-08-231-1/+1
| | |
* | | Merge pull request #5184 from jcantrill/bz1480878_default_logging_pvc_sizeScott Dodson2017-08-291-2/+2
|\ \ \ | | | | | | | | bug 1480878. Default pvc for logging
| * | | bug 1480878. Default pvc for loggingJeff Cantrill2017-08-231-2/+2
| | |/ | |/|
* | | Merge pull request #5044 from wozniakjan/logging_role_based_image_versionsOpenShift Bot2017-08-252-3/+3
|\ \ \ | |/ / |/| | Merged by openshift-bot
| * | Bug 1471322: logging roles based image versionsJan Wozniak2017-08-182-3/+3
| | | | | | | | | | | | | | | | | | Allowing to specify an image version for each logging component https://bugzilla.redhat.com/show_bug.cgi?id=1471322
* | | fix missing console appending in loggingJeff Cantrill2017-08-173-3/+31
| |/ |/|
* | configure kibana index modeJeff Cantrill2017-08-104-0/+14
|/
* Updating PVC generation to only be done if the pvc does not already exist to ↵ewolinetz2017-08-041-36/+47
| | | | avoid idempotent issues
* Updating template parameter replica to be more unique to avoid var scope ↵ewolinetz2017-07-272-3/+3
| | | | creeping
* Updating how storage type is determined, adding bool filter in ↵ewolinetz2017-07-241-2/+2
| | | | openshift_logging_elasticsearch
* Merge pull request #4641 from wozniakjan/logging_es_probeOpenShift Bot2017-07-031-10/+0
|\ | | | | Merged by openshift-bot
| * logging_es: temporarily disable readiness probeJan Wozniak2017-06-291-10/+0
| | | | | | | | | | | | | | | | | | | | The readiness probe, as currently implemented, together with the ES master discovery using the logging-es service, causes a deadlock on clusters with more than one node. Readiness probe will be reintroduced in later release. More information in: https://bugzilla.redhat.com/show_bug.cgi?id=1459430
* | Adding labels for elasticsearch and kibana servicesewolinetz2017-06-291-6/+4
|/
* Merge pull request #4451 from wozniakjan/logging_es_heap_dumpScott Dodson2017-06-291-0/+3
|\ | | | | logging: write ES heap dump to persistent storage
| * logging: write ES heap dump to persistent storageJan Wozniak2017-06-141-0/+3
| |
* | Merge pull request #4532 from kwoodson/storageclass_dynamicScott Dodson2017-06-262-4/+9
|\ \ | | | | | | bugzilla:1463577 - Fix for dynamic pvs when using storageclasses.
| * | Fixing quote issue.Kenny Woodson2017-06-211-1/+1
| | |
| * | Fix for dynamic pvs when using storageclasses.Kenny Woodson2017-06-212-4/+9
| | |
* | | Merge pull request #4364 from jcantrill/bz1457642_set_name_to_dcOpenShift Bot2017-06-212-1/+5
|\ \ \ | |/ / |/| | Merged by openshift-bot
| * | bug 1457642. Use same SG index to avoid seeding timeoutJeff Cantrill2017-06-142-1/+5
| |/
* | Merge pull request #4466 from portante/rufusOpenShift Bot2017-06-161-0/+1
|\ \ | | | | | | Merged by openshift-bot
| * | Ensure only one ES pod per PVPeter Portante2017-06-161-0/+1
| |/ | | | | | | | | | | | | | | | | | | | | | | | | | | bug 1460564. Fixes [BZ #1460564](https://bugzilla.redhat.com/show_bug.cgi?id=1460564). Unfortunately, the defaults for Elasticsearch prior to v5 allow more than one "node" to access the same configured storage volume(s). This change forces this value to 1 to ensure we don't have an ES pod starting up accessing a volume while another ES pod is shutting down when reploying. This can lead to "1" directories being created in `/elasticsearch/persistent/${CLUSTER_NAME}/data/${CLUSTER_NAME}/nodes/`. By default ES uses a "0" directory there when only one node is accessing it.
* | Merge pull request #4294 from richm/fix-es-routes-for-new-logging-rolesOpenShift Bot2017-06-163-0/+117
|\ \ | |/ |/| Merged by openshift-bot
| * fix es routes for new logging rolesRich Megginson2017-06-073-0/+117
| | | | | | | | | | | | | | | | | | | | | | | | port the code that creates the external Elasticsearch routes to the new logging roles Have to suppress this error message: SSL Problem illegal change cipher spec msg, conn state = 6, handshake state = 1 which is coming from the router health check, until https://github.com/openshift/origin/issues/14515 is fixed - otherwise, the es log is spammed relentlessly
* | Use volume.beta.kubernetes.io annotation for storage-classesPer Carlson2017-06-081-1/+1
|/
* Merge pull request #4351 from ewolinetz/logging_es_readiness_probeOpenShift Bot2017-06-071-2/+5
|\ | | | | Merged by openshift-bot
| * Updating probe timeout and exposing variable to adjust timeout in imageewolinetz2017-06-011-2/+5
| |
* | specify all logging index mappings for kibanaJeff Cantrill2017-06-061-0/+1
|/
* openshift_logging: increasing *_elasticsearch_* default CPU and memoryJan Wozniak2017-05-251-4/+4
|
* Fixing tux warnings and some final clean upewolinetz2017-05-231-5/+6
|
* Appease travisScott Dodson2017-05-221-2/+2
|